VB(事件)单击窗体(响应)计算1² 2² 3²
来源:学生作业帮助网 编辑:作业帮 时间:2024/05/13 19:57:08
DimBlnAsBooleanPrivateSubCommand1_Click()Bln=TrueEndSubPrivateSubForm_click()DoDoEventsDebug.PrintNo
第一题答案:OptionExplicitPrivateSubCommand1_Click()DimnAsIntegern=Val(InputBox("请输入一个数"))Ifisprime(n)Then
PrivateSubCommand1_Click()Me.Timer1.Enabled=TrueEndSubPrivateSubForm_Load()Me.Label1.Caption="第一个数:"
PrivateSubCommand1_click()DimnAsIntegern=100Printf(n)EndSubFunctionf(n)Fori=1Tonf=f+1/iNextiEndFunct
'本人亲测可行Private Sub Form_CLICK() Dim arr(9) As In
程序运行后,显示232.所以应选择A本题的主要考点是传值与传址.子过程proc()中,n默认的是传址格式,即x的地址赋予n后,n变为12,在子过程中n运算后值为2,过程结束后,将n的地址再传回x,故x
创建一个VB工程,在窗体上放置一个文本输入框text1,一个标签Label1,三个按钮,名称分别为Command1“开始”Command2“暂停”Command3“退出”再加入一个定时器timer1,
PrivateSubCommand1_Click()Timer1.Enabled=TrueEndSubPrivateSubCommand2_Click()Timer1.Enabled=FalseEnd
'单击窗体函数里面的代码:DimiAsInteger'从1~200DimcountAsInteger'保存所求的和Fori=1to200If(iMod5=0)And(iMod7=0)Thencount
VB内置的常用函数里就有这个功能mid函数:比如你在text1中输入的三位数是123a=text1.texttext2.text=mid(a,1,2)这时输出的字符是1和2,含义是从第一个字符开始的前
DimaAsIntegera=InputBox("输入一个数")IfaMod2=0ThenMsgBox("偶数")ElseMsgBox("奇数")EndIf
PrivateSubForm_Click()DimsumAsLongFori=1To100sum=sum+i*iNextMsgBoxsumEndSu
PrivateSubForm_Click()s=0Fori=1To100s=s+iNextiPrint"1+2+...+100=";sEndSu
PrivateSubCommand1_Click()Sum=1Fori=1ToText1.TextSum=Sum*iNextiPrintSumEndSub再问:那在窗体上输出九九乘法表??你会吗??真
PrivateSubCommand1_Click()IfText2.Text=0ThenExitSubIfText1.Text/Text2.TextEndSu
4*6Mod16/4*(2+3)=4运算符优先级如下:()>*/>Mod所以过程如下:ans=4*6Mod16/4*5=24Mod16/4*5=24Mod4*5=24Mod20=4
我是这样做的建立三个TEXT文本框(因为rgb函数的参数有三个)一个标签用来显示颜色第一个命令按钮是确定第二个是退出代码如下privatesubcommand1_click()r=val(text1.
PrivateSubCommand1_Click()Text2.Text=""Fori=1ToVal(Text1.Text)Text2.Text=Text2.Text&Int(Rnd*100)&""N